Background technology
Injection machine mould is a kind of instrument for producing plasthetics, is also to confer to plasthetics complete structure and accurate dimension Instrument, injection molding is a kind of processing method for using when producing some complex-shaped components in batches.It refers specifically to melt heated The plastics of change inject die cavity by injection molding machine high pressure, after cooling and solidifying, obtain formed products, injection machine mould makes the plastics of thawing It needs to use cooling device during cooling and solidifying, and injection machine mould is also required to be cooled down when consolidating excessively high in itself, to increase The service life of device, but there are still following drawbacks in actual operation for the cooling device that uses of this injection machine mould:
1. at present, injection machine mould often uses the mode of water cooling while cooling, directly the cold water of underground is taken out during water cooling Go out, through in the river or underground piping near being directly discharged into after the cold and hot exchange in injection machine mould surface, causing water resource wave Take;
2. the water cooling plant of injection machine mould flows through injection machine mould surface due to needing to cool down when in use, in circulation In the process and easily pipeline is made to result in blockage during drawing water, easily cause the phenomenon that injection molding machine cannot cool down, reduce injection The production efficiency of machine.

- 2 are please referred to Fig.1, the utility model provides a kind of technical solution:A kind of water cooling plant of injection machine mould, including Water cooling tube 3, bellows 4 and the cooling fan 5 being arranged in cooler bin 2, bellows 4 are located at the lower section of cooler bin 2, bellows 4 and cooler bin 2 it Between be separated with partition plate 41, partition plate 41 is equipped with air holes 42, and air holes 42 is in circular hole structure, and air holes 42 is equipped with multiple, multiple air holes 42 It the sizes such as is isodistantly spaced to be arranged on partition plate 41,4 right side of bellows is communicated with hair-dryer 22, and the water cooling tube 3 inside cooler bin 2 is in curved Pipe-like is rolled over, 3 outer surface of water cooling tube is equipped with radiating fin 31, cooling fan 5, cooling fan 5 are additionally provided between adjacent water cooling tube 3 It is located between both sides radiating fin 31,31 rectangular platy structure of radiating fin, radiating fin 31 is equipped with multiple, multiple heat radiating fins Piece 31 sizes such as is isodistantly spaced and is arranged on water cooling tube 3, and cooling fan 5 is movably set in fixing axle 51,51 both ends of fixing axle point It is not fixedly welded on the water cooling tube 3 on both sides, 3 upper surface centre position of water cooling tube is equipped with water filling port, and plunger is equipped at water filling port 23, plunger 23 is set through 2 upper surface of cooler bin, is set at 3 the right and left upper end of water cooling tube through 2 upper surface of cooler bin, And water cooling tube 3 is connected with water pipe 11 through one end of cooler bin 2, and circulating pump 12, both sides water pipe are connected on the water pipe 11 on the right 11 are connected respectively with the magnetism servo-electric motor water-cooling water inlet inside injection molding machine 1 and water outlet, and 2 upper surface of cooler bin is additionally provided with heat emission hole 21, heat emission hole 21 is equipped with multiple, and multiple heat emission holes 21 are isodistantly spaced etc., and sizes are arranged in 2 upper surface of cooler bin.
Operation principle:First, plunger 23 is opened, cold water is added at the water filling port in 3 centre position of water cooling tube, passes through Xun Huan Cold water in water cooling tube 3 is pumped into the water pipe 11 on 1 the right of injection molding machine by pump 12, cold into 1 inside injection machine mould of injection molding machine afterwards But the water cooling entrance of mechanism, cools down injection machine mould, and after cooling, the water pipe 11 on hot water from 1 left side of injection molding machine continues It flows into water cooling tube 3, hot water transfers heat to radiating fin 31 by 3 tube wall of water cooling tube, and cold wind is blown into wind by hair-dryer 22 In case 4, afterwards, cold wind is uniformly blown into cooler bin 2 through the air holes 42 on partition plate 41, radiating fin 31 is cooled down, Heat on radiating fin 31 is quickly blown away, is discharged afterwards from heat emission hole 21, has reached the mesh of hot water in cooling water cooling tube 3 , the wind that the cooling fan 5 between both sides radiating fin 31 is blown by hair-dryer 22 generates rotation, and cooling fan 5 accelerates heat radiating fin Heat scatters and disappears on piece 31, and can play the effect of Homogeneouslly-radiating, the water cooling tube 3 of bending extend water cooling heat exchange when Between, cooling effect is preferable when hot water re-circulation utilizes, and has achieved the purpose that circulating cooling, is suitble to promote.
